Flooding can have devastating results on communities, ecosystems, and infrastructure. Among these effects, the impression of flooding on property value is especially vital and concerning for householders and investors alike. When a property is affected by floodwaters, the quick aftermath can lead to a speedy devaluation in its worth.
Homebuyers tend to weigh the potential risks related to purchasing properties in flood-prone areas. This hesitation can lead to decreased demand, thereby driving property values even decrease. Typically, properties located in areas designated as flood zones are seen as less fascinating due to the heightened dangers, and this notion can linger long after the waters have receded.


Insurance prices also contribute substantially to the impression of flooding on property value. Homeowners in areas recognized for flooding usually find themselves going through skyrocketing premiums or difficulty securing flood insurance at all. These monetary burdens make properties less engaging to potential patrons, further diminishing their worth.


The long-term impacts on property values can be exacerbated by antagonistic financial conditions. If a group suffers a catastrophic flooding event, not solely does it influence particular person property prices, however it may possibly also result in a wider financial downturn in the area. Businesses might shut, unemployment would possibly rise, and the overall economic vitality of the neighborhood can suffer—all of which contribute to decreased property values.

Local governments also play an important role in figuring out how flooding impacts property values (Water Clean Up Service Brookwood AL). In the wake of a disaster, municipalities usually make investments resources into rebuilding and enhancing infrastructure. While these initiatives may ultimately stabilize property values, the short-term fallout can nonetheless be fairly extreme.


Properties which have skilled flooding can also carry a stigma that affects their marketability. The reminiscences of past flooding events can deter patrons, resulting in extended durations on the market and further worth reductions. Even if householders have made repairs and enhancements, patrons should still harbor issues about future flooding.


The potential for future flooding occasions additionally complicates the issue. Predictions about climate change and increased rainfall patterns suggest that areas beforehand thought of secure could now not be so. This uncertainty creates a ripple impact, inflicting potential patrons to assume twice. Consequently, properties in flood-prone areas may even see vital declines in their valuations.




Investment dynamics can shift in areas experiencing recurrent flooding. As threat components turn into extra apparent, investors would possibly flip their focus in course of more steady areas, leaving the property market in flooded areas stagnant. Investors looking for to maximize returns may even view properties in these areas as liabilities quite than opportunities.

Government intervention by way of subsidies or low-interest loans to help restoration can briefly buoy property values. However, this help is usually fleeting. Once the help stops, property values might plummet again, especially if the community does not implement long-term flood mitigation measures.


The psychological impact of flooding can't be underestimated in relation to property values. Beyond bodily damage, the emotional toll on homeowners—stemming from loss, concern, or anxiety—can affect their willingness to invest in properties in flood-prone areas. This emotional response can influence market go to my site behavior, resulting in an ongoing cycle of devaluation.
